Sasol is considering plans for the disposal of its Olefins and Surfactants (O&S) business excluding its co-monomers activities in South Africa. The O&S business is only partially integrated upstream into feedstocks and has not adequately provided the integration benefits which Sasol requires. Deutsche Bank has been appointed to assist Sasol in procuring offers, assessing the feasibility and attractiveness thereof and executing any potential transaction.
Sasol acquired Condea in March 2001 from German-based RWE Dea for €1,3 billion. Most of this business was subsequently hosted in Sasol O&S with production facilities mainly in the USA, Europe and South Africa. A smaller part of the business was hosted in Sasol Solvents which, together with the South African-based solvents activities, forms a global solvents business. The entire solvents business is being retained by Sasol.
